See 
<https://ci-builds.apache.org/job/Guacamole/job/guacamole-server-latest-docker/1801/display/redirect>

Changes:


------------------------------------------
[...truncated 213.18 KiB...]

#13 [guacamole-server 1/8] COPY --from=freerdp /opt/guacamole /opt/guacamole
#13 DONE 0.1s

#14 [guacamole-server 2/8] COPY --from=libssh2 /opt/guacamole /opt/guacamole
#14 DONE 0.0s

#15 [guacamole-server 3/8] COPY --from=libtelnet /opt/guacamole /opt/guacamole
#15 DONE 0.1s

#16 [guacamole-server 4/8] COPY --from=libvncclient /opt/guacamole 
/opt/guacamole
#16 DONE 0.0s

#17 [guacamole-server 5/8] COPY --from=libwebsockets /opt/guacamole 
/opt/guacamole
#17 DONE 0.0s

#18 [guacamole-server 6/8] COPY . /tmp/guacamole-server
#18 DONE 0.1s

#19 [guacamole-server 7/8] RUN 
/tmp/guacamole-server/src/guacd-docker/bin/autobuild.sh "GUACAMOLE_SERVER" 
"/tmp/guacamole-server"
#19 0.188 Build architecture: X86
#19 0.188 Build parallelism: 24 job(s)
#19 0.190 Building /tmp/guacamole-server ...
#19 3.280 libtoolize: putting auxiliary files in AC_CONFIG_AUX_DIR, 'build-aux'.
#19 3.280 libtoolize: copying file 'build-aux/ltmain.sh'
#19 3.299 libtoolize: putting macros in AC_CONFIG_MACRO_DIRS, 'm4'.
#19 3.299 libtoolize: copying file 'm4/libtool.m4'
#19 3.336 libtoolize: copying file 'm4/ltoptions.m4'
#19 3.381 libtoolize: copying file 'm4/ltsugar.m4'
#19 3.433 libtoolize: copying file 'm4/ltversion.m4'
#19 3.477 libtoolize: copying file 'm4/lt~obsolete.m4'
#19 5.483 configure.ac:29: warning: The macro `AC_CONFIG_HEADER' is obsolete.
#19 5.483 configure.ac:29: You should run autoupdate.
#19 5.483 ./lib/autoconf/status.m4:719: AC_CONFIG_HEADER is expanded from...
#19 5.483 configure.ac:29: the top level
#19 5.483 configure.ac:37: warning: The macro `AC_PROG_CC_C99' is obsolete.
#19 5.483 configure.ac:37: You should run autoupdate.
#19 5.483 ./lib/autoconf/c.m4:1659: AC_PROG_CC_C99 is expanded from...
#19 5.483 configure.ac:37: the top level
#19 5.483 configure.ac:38: warning: The macro `AC_PROG_LIBTOOL' is obsolete.
#19 5.483 configure.ac:38: You should run autoupdate.
#19 5.483 m4/libtool.m4:100: AC_PROG_LIBTOOL is expanded from...
#19 5.483 configure.ac:38: the top level
#19 6.804 configure.ac:27: installing 'build-aux/compile'
#19 6.807 configure.ac:27: installing 'build-aux/config.guess'
#19 6.809 configure.ac:27: installing 'build-aux/config.sub'
#19 6.810 configure.ac:23: installing 'build-aux/install-sh'
#19 6.812 configure.ac:23: installing 'build-aux/missing'
#19 6.814 configure.ac:33: installing 'build-aux/tap-driver.sh'
#19 6.870 src/common-ssh/Makefile.am: installing 'build-aux/depcomp'
#19 6.942 parallel-tests: installing 'build-aux/test-driver'
#19 8.212 checking for a BSD-compatible install... /usr/bin/install -c
#19 8.222 checking whether build environment is sane... yes
#19 8.226 checking for a race-free mkdir -p... ./build-aux/install-sh -c -d
#19 8.233 checking for gawk... gawk
#19 8.234 checking whether make sets $(MAKE)... yes
#19 8.239 checking whether make supports nested variables... yes
#19 8.244 checking whether make supports nested variables... (cached) yes
#19 8.247 checking build system type... x86_64-pc-linux-musl
#19 8.288 checking host system type... x86_64-pc-linux-musl
#19 8.288 checking how to print strings... printf
#19 8.289 checking whether make supports the include directive... yes (GNU 
style)
#19 8.295 checking for gcc... gcc
#19 8.317 checking whether the C compiler works... yes
#19 8.349 checking for C compiler default output file name... a.out
#19 8.350 checking for suffix of executables... 
#19 8.387 checking whether we are cross compiling... no
#19 8.418 checking for suffix of object files... o
#19 8.440 checking whether the compiler supports GNU C... yes
#19 8.461 checking whether gcc accepts -g... yes
#19 8.482 checking for gcc option to enable C11 features... none needed
#19 8.516 checking whether gcc understands -c and -o together... yes
#19 8.559 checking dependency style of gcc... gcc3
#19 8.586 checking for a sed that does not truncate output... /bin/sed
#19 8.589 checking for grep that handles long lines and -e... /bin/grep
#19 8.590 checking for egrep... /bin/grep -E
#19 8.591 checking for fgrep... /bin/grep -F
#19 8.592 checking for ld used by gcc... /usr/x86_64-alpine-linux-musl/bin/ld
#19 8.601 checking if the linker (/usr/x86_64-alpine-linux-musl/bin/ld) is GNU 
ld... yes
#19 8.603 checking for BSD- or MS-compatible name lister (nm)... /usr/bin/nm -B
#19 8.605 checking the name lister (/usr/bin/nm -B) interface... BSD nm
#19 8.624 checking whether ln -s works... yes
#19 8.624 checking the maximum length of command line arguments... 98304
#19 8.627 checking how to convert x86_64-pc-linux-musl file names to 
x86_64-pc-linux-musl format... func_convert_file_noop
#19 8.627 checking how to convert x86_64-pc-linux-musl file names to toolchain 
format... func_convert_file_noop
#19 8.627 checking for /usr/x86_64-alpine-linux-musl/bin/ld option to reload 
object files... -r
#19 8.627 checking for file... file
#19 8.628 checking for objdump... objdump
#19 8.628 checking how to recognize dependent libraries... pass_all
#19 8.628 checking for dlltool... no
#19 8.628 checking how to associate runtime and link libraries... printf %s\n
#19 8.629 checking for ar... ar
#19 8.629 checking for archiver @FILE support... @
#19 8.652 checking for strip... strip
#19 8.653 checking for ranlib... ranlib
#19 8.653 checking command to parse /usr/bin/nm -B output from gcc object... ok
#19 8.712 checking for sysroot... no
#19 8.712 checking for a working dd... /bin/dd
#19 8.716 checking how to truncate binary pipes... /bin/dd bs=4096 count=1
#19 8.734 checking for mt... no
#19 8.734 checking if : is a manifest tool... no
#19 8.738 checking for stdio.h... yes
#19 8.755 checking for stdlib.h... yes
#19 8.774 checking for string.h... yes
#19 8.793 checking for inttypes.h... yes
#19 8.815 checking for stdint.h... yes
#19 8.836 checking for strings.h... yes
#19 8.857 checking for sys/stat.h... yes
#19 8.877 checking for sys/types.h... yes
#19 8.899 checking for unistd.h... yes
#19 8.926 checking for dlfcn.h... yes
#19 8.953 checking for objdir... .libs
#19 9.007 checking if gcc supports -fno-rtti -fno-exceptions... no
#19 9.026 checking for gcc option to produce PIC... -fPIC -DPIC
#19 9.026 checking if gcc PIC flag -fPIC -DPIC works... yes
#19 9.043 checking if gcc static flag -static works... yes
#19 9.075 checking if gcc supports -c -o file.o... yes
#19 9.097 checking if gcc supports -c -o file.o... (cached) yes
#19 9.097 checking whether the gcc linker (/usr/x86_64-alpine-linux-musl/bin/ld 
-m elf_x86_64) supports shared libraries... yes
#19 9.107 checking whether -lc should be explicitly linked in... no
#19 9.133 checking dynamic linker characteristics... GNU/Linux ld.so
#19 9.175 checking how to hardcode library paths into programs... immediate
#19 9.175 checking for shl_load... no
#19 9.213 checking for shl_load in -ldld... no
#19 9.246 checking for dlopen... yes
#19 9.284 checking whether a program can dlopen itself... yes
#19 9.323 checking whether a statically linked program can dlopen itself... no
#19 9.379 checking whether stripping libraries is possible... yes
#19 9.381 checking if libtool supports shared libraries... yes
#19 9.381 checking whether to build shared libraries... yes
#19 9.381 checking whether to build static libraries... yes
#19 9.382 checking for gcc... (cached) gcc
#19 9.407 checking whether the compiler supports GNU C... (cached) yes
#19 9.408 checking whether gcc accepts -g... (cached) yes
#19 9.408 checking for gcc option to enable C11 features... (cached) none needed
#19 9.409 checking whether gcc understands -c and -o together... (cached) yes
#19 9.409 checking dependency style of gcc... (cached) gcc3
#19 9.410 checking for pkg-config... /usr/bin/pkg-config
#19 9.411 checking pkg-config is at least version 0.9.0... yes
#19 9.412 checking for fcntl.h... yes
#19 9.438 checking for stdlib.h... (cached) yes
#19 9.438 checking for string.h... (cached) yes
#19 9.438 checking for sys/socket.h... yes
#19 9.461 checking for time.h... yes
#19 9.487 checking for sys/time.h... yes
#19 9.512 checking for syslog.h... yes
#19 9.536 checking for unistd.h... (cached) yes
#19 9.537 checking for cairo/cairo.h... yes
#19 9.562 checking for pngstruct.h... no
#19 9.591 checking for sched_getaffinity... yes
#19 9.629 checking for gcc options needed to detect all undeclared functions... 
none needed
#19 9.666 checking for cos in -lm... yes
#19 9.707 checking for png_write_png in -lpng... yes
#19 9.746 checking for jpeg_start_compress in -ljpeg... yes
#19 9.785 checking for cairo_create in -lcairo... yes
#19 9.836 checking for pthread_create in -lpthread... yes
#19 9.876 checking for timer_create... yes
#19 9.914 timer_create was found without librt.
#19 9.914 checking for dlopen in -ldl... yes
#19 9.952 checking for uuid_generate in -luuid... yes
#19 9.985 checking for CU_run_test in -lcunit... yes
#19 10.02 checking for clock_gettime... yes
#19 10.06 checking for gettimeofday... yes
#19 10.09 checking for memmove... yes
#19 10.13 checking for memset... yes
#19 10.17 checking for select... yes
#19 10.20 checking for strdup... yes
#19 10.24 checking for nanosleep... yes
#19 10.28 checking whether png_get_io_ptr is declared... yes
#19 10.34 checking whether cairo_format_stride_for_width is declared... yes
#19 10.37 checking whether poll is declared... yes
#19 10.39 checking whether strlcpy is declared... yes
#19 10.42 checking whether strlcat is declared... yes
#19 10.44 checking whether strnstr is declared... no
#19 10.46 checking for size_t... yes
#19 10.51 checking for ssize_t... yes
#19 10.57 checking for libavcodec... no
#19 10.65 checking for libavformat... no
#19 10.73 checking for libavutil... no
#19 10.82 checking for libswscale... no
#19 10.90 checking for openssl/ssl.h... yes
#19 10.99 checking for SSL_CTX_new in -lssl... yes
#19 11.05 checking whether libssl requires threading callbacks... no
#19 11.08 checking for main in -lwsock32... no
#19 11.12 checking for vorbis/vorbisenc.h... no
#19 11.14 checking for ogg_stream_init in -logg... no
#19 11.18 checking for vorbis_block_init in -lvorbis... no
#19 11.21 checking for vorbis_encode_init in -lvorbisenc... no
#19 11.25 configure: WARNING:
#19 11.25   --------------------------------------------
#19 11.25    Unable to find libogg / libvorbis / libvorbisenc.
#19 11.25    Sound will not be encoded with Ogg Vorbis.
#19 11.25   --------------------------------------------
#19 11.25 checking for pa_context_new in -lpulse... yes
#19 11.30 checking for pango... yes
#19 11.32 checking for pangocairo... yes
#19 11.34 checking for rfbInitClient in -lvncclient... yes
#19 11.40 checking whether LIBVNCSERVER_WITH_CLIENT_GCRYPT is declared... no
#19 11.42 checking for rfbClient.destHost... yes
#19 11.46 checking for rfbClient.destPort... yes
#19 11.50 checking whether listenForIncomingConnectionsNoFork is declared... yes
#19 11.54 checking for rfbClient.LockWriteToTLS... yes
#19 11.57 checking for rfbClient.UnlockWriteToTLS... yes
#19 11.61 checking for rfbClient.GetCredential... yes
#19 11.66 checking for rfbSetDesktopSizeMsg... yes
#19 11.71 checking for rfbClient.screen... yes
#19 11.79 checking for rfbClient.requestedResize... yes
#19 11.83 checking for freerdp2 freerdp-client2 winpr2... yes
#19 11.84 checking whether FreeRDPConvertColor is declared... yes
#19 11.90 checking whether FreeRDP appears to be a development version... 
checking how to run the C preprocessor... gcc -E
#19 11.96 yes
#19 11.96 configure: error: 
#19 11.96   --------------------------------------------
#19 11.96    You are building against a development version of FreeRDP. 
Non-release
#19 11.96    versions of FreeRDP may have differences in behavior that are 
impossible to
#19 11.96    check for at build time. This may result in memory leaks or other 
strange
#19 11.96    behavior.
#19 11.96 
#19 11.96    *** PLEASE USE A RELEASED VERSION OF FREERDP IF POSSIBLE ***
#19 11.96 
#19 11.96    If you are ABSOLUTELY CERTAIN that building against this version 
of FreeRDP
#19 11.96    is OK, rerun configure with the --enable-allow-freerdp-snapshots
#19 11.96   --------------------------------------------
#19 ERROR: process "/bin/sh -c ${BUILD_DIR}/src/guacd-docker/bin/autobuild.sh 
\"GUACAMOLE_SERVER\" \"${BUILD_DIR}\"" did not complete successfully: exit 
code: 1
------
 > [guacamole-server 7/8] RUN 
 > /tmp/guacamole-server/src/guacd-docker/bin/autobuild.sh "GUACAMOLE_SERVER" 
 > "/tmp/guacamole-server":
11.96    You are building against a development version of FreeRDP. Non-release
11.96    versions of FreeRDP may have differences in behavior that are 
impossible to
11.96    check for at build time. This may result in memory leaks or other 
strange
11.96    behavior.
11.96 
11.96    *** PLEASE USE A RELEASED VERSION OF FREERDP IF POSSIBLE ***
11.96 
11.96    If you are ABSOLUTELY CERTAIN that building against this version of 
FreeRDP
11.96    is OK, rerun configure with the --enable-allow-freerdp-snapshots
11.96   --------------------------------------------
------
Dockerfile:289
--------------------
 287 |     COPY . ${BUILD_DIR}
 288 |     
 289 | >>> RUN ${BUILD_DIR}/src/guacd-docker/bin/autobuild.sh 
"GUACAMOLE_SERVER" "${BUILD_DIR}"
 290 |     
 291 |     # Determine location of the FREERDP library based on the version.
--------------------
ERROR: failed to build: failed to solve: process "/bin/sh -c 
${BUILD_DIR}/src/guacd-docker/bin/autobuild.sh \"GUACAMOLE_SERVER\" 
\"${BUILD_DIR}\"" did not complete successfully: exit code: 1
+ docker rmi --force guacamole/guacd:latest
Error response from daemon: No such image: guacamole/guacd:latest
Build step 'Execute shell' marked build as failure

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to